The Food (Jelly Mini-Cups) (Emergency Control) (Scotland) Regulations 2004

Enforcement

4.—(1) It shall be the duty of each food authority to execute and enforce these Regulations within its area.

(2) For the purposes of the exercise of the duty referred to in paragraph (1), an authorised officer of the food authority concerned shall–

(a)have the same powers as an authorised officer of an enforcement authority under section 32 of the Act for purposes connected with the Act or Regulations or Orders made under the Act; and

(b)be subject to the same obligations as regards the procurement of samples under section 29 of the Act as are imposed on an authorised officer of an enforcement authority by regulations 6 to 8 of the Food Safety (Sampling and Qualifications) Regulations 1990(1), with the modification that any reference in those Regulations to section 29 of the Act shall be deemed to be a reference to that section as applied by regulation 6(c) of these Regulations.

(3) Each food authority shall give such assistance and information to the Scottish Ministers and the Food Standards Agency as they may reasonably request in connection with the execution and enforcement of these Regulations.
